Early Nominations For 2025 Triple Crown Due Monday. Jan. 27

The Derby, first leg of the Triple Crown | Coady Photography

Early nominations for 3-year-old Thoroughbreds to become eligible for the 2025 Triple Crown close Monday, Jan. 27 with a $600 payment, a press release from Churchill Downs said on Thursday.

Nominations and payments to the 2025 Triple Crown series can be made through the portal by clicking here. Horses can also be nominated during the late phase with a $6,000 payment due Monday, Apr. 7.

The final opportunity for eligibility is through a supplemental nomination fee due at entry time for each Triple Crown race: GI Kentucky Derby ($200,000), GI Preakness Stakes ($150,000), and GI Belmont Stakes ($50,000).

In 2024, early Triple Crown nominations included 345 horses, with an additional nine late nominees.
